
The AirTAC Airtac SAIJ80 Adjustable Cylinder SAIJ80BX80-20S is a genuine double-acting ISO 15552 profile-barrel air cylinder with a Ø80mm bore and 80mm stroke, G3/8 air ports and adjustable end cushioning. Its standardized mounting interface makes it a drop-in replacement for other ISO 15552 cylinders in automation lines.
The AirTAC SAIJ80X80-20-S is a double-acting ISO 15552 profile cylinder equipped with a rear stroke adjuster, allowing you to dial back the nominal 80 mm travel by up to 20 mm. This creates a precise 60-80 mm usable end-position window, ideal for fine-tuning machine setup without adding external stops. It delivers 2513 N of push force at 0.5 MPa and features a SUS304 stainless steel rod for superior corrosion resistance.
This model includes a built-in magnet for position sensing with CMSE reed or DMSE electronic switches. The extruded aluminum barrel provides sensor grooves on both sides, and the PT tapered port threads ensure a tight pneumatic seal. The rear adjuster acts purely as a travel stop and does not hold the load without live air pressure.

Related SAI-family variants: SAID (double rod), SAIJ (adjustable stroke), SAIL (with lock), SAIF (with valve), BSAI (enclasp / clamp-lock), and SAI-S with built-in magnet. Rod material: carbon steel (blank) / SUS420J2 (A) / SUS304 (B); seals: TPU (blank) / Viton H / NBR N.

Choose this 80 mm bore when an application requires roughly 2513 N of push force at 0.5 MPa, stepping up from a 63 mm bore that provides 1559 N. The adjustable 60-80 mm travel window is perfect for product changeovers where exact end-of-stroke positioning varies. For load-holding without continuous air pressure, this cylinder is insufficient as the adjuster is not a lock; consider an AirTAC SAIL or BSAI variant instead.
To match this ISO 15552 interchangeable cylinder for a replacement, verify the 80 mm bore, 80 mm stroke, 20 mm adjustment range, PT port threads, and the -S magnet option. The 25 mm rod diameter and M20x1.5 rod thread handle substantial side loads, though any stroke over 300 mm would require external guide rails to prevent rod bending.

At 0.5 MPa operating pressure, this 80 mm bore cylinder provides 2513 N of push force and 2268 N of pull force. At a maximum 1.0 MPa, the push force reaches 4523 N.
The rear adjuster acts as a mechanical stop that lets you shorten the 80 mm nominal stroke by up to 20 mm, creating a 60-80 mm travel window. It only sets the end position and does not lock the load without live air.
